Day 3 of 21 Days of Praise and Prayer--Friends

November 16: PRAISE: Give thanks for your friends—the special people God has placed in your life. (John 15:12-15; Romans 12:10) PRAYER: Pray for your friends today one by one as their names come to mind.

What a beautiful thing it is to have people in your life that love you for who you are. They are cherished gifts that have come into our lives and today we are invited to give thanks for each one. This is also one of the blessings of belonging to a church family, you create a bond with one another as you pray together, cry together, laugh together, and worship together.

Proverbs 17:17 says that a friend loves at all times--it isn't just those times when things are going good--but it is through the hard times of life that true friendship shines. In all times--think today of those who have walked with you through your life--some may not be here any longer and yet others still remain.

Today we give thanks for our friends who have come and gone over all the years of our lives and pray for those who still remain.

I would also invite you to give thanks today for our closest and dearest friend--Jesus. The one who never leaves us or forsakes us. His love is everlasting!
